Operating in low outdoor temperatures
A
NOTICE!
In AC operation and DC operation, install both winter covers. In gas
mode or automatic mode, install only the lower winter cover. This pre-
vents heat from building up and the fumes from the refrigerator can be
extracted properly.
I
NOTE
Cold air can restrict the performance of the cooling unit. Attach the win-
ter covers if you experience a reduced cooling capacity at low ambient
temperatures.
➤ Install the LS 300 winter covers (accessory) as shown in fig. 3, page 4.

Operation at high ambient temperatures
At high ambient temperatures in combination with high levels of humidity, conden-
sation may form on the ice compartment frame. The ice compartment is equipped
with a frame heater to reduce condensation on the frame of the ice compartment.
The frame heater is switched on continuously in the following operating modes:
• AC operation
• DC operation (when the engine of the vehicle is running)
In gas operation, the frame heater can be switched on manually.

Switching on the refrigerator
➤ Press the control knob for 2 seconds
✓ The refrigerator starts with the last selected settings.
5.5
Switching off the refrigerator
➤ Press the control knob for 4 seconds
✓ A beep sounds and the refrigerator switches off.
